Immature fruits perform photosynthesis
Multiple botanical and physiological studies confirm that immature, green fruits contain functional chloroplasts and carry out photosynthesis to support their growth and metabolite accumulation.
The retrieved papers consistently demonstrate that immature fruits contain chlorophyll, develop functional chloroplasts, and actively perform photosynthesis during their early developmental stages.
